Hearty Sausage, Bacon, and Tomato Cottage Bake
Warm up your winter nights with this Hearty Sausage, Bacon, and Tomato Cottage Bake, a delicious and comforting one-dish meal that your whole family will love. This dish combines savory pork sausage and crispy back bacon with juicy tomatoes and aromatic onions, all enveloped in a creamy mashed potato topping. It's an easy and satisfying recipe that can be easily adapted with low-fat ingredients for a healthier alternative. Perfect for cozy family dinners, this dish is sure to become a winter favorite!

Ingredients

Pork sausage 1 lb (Cut into quarters after cooking.)
Back bacon 1 lb (Chopped.)
Tomatoes 2 large (Quartered.)
Onion 1 medium (Chopped.)
Beef bouillon cubes 2 (Crumble into the mixture.)
Mixed herbs 1 teaspoon (Added to the meat mixture.)
Potatoes 3 lbs (Peeled and chopped.)
Grated cheddar cheese 1 lb (For topping.)

Instructions

1
Peel and chop the potatoes into even-sized chunks, then place them in a large pot of salted water. Bring to a boil and cook until tender, about 15-20 minutes.
2
Meanwhile, in a large skillet over medium heat, cook the sausage until browned. Once cooked, cut each sausage into quarters and set aside.
3
In the same skillet, add the chopped onion and bacon. Cook until the bacon is crispy and the onion is translucent, about 5-7 minutes.
4
Add the cooked sausage back to the skillet along with the crumbled beef bouillon cubes and mixed herbs. Stir to combine and let simmer for about 10 minutes. If the mixture appears dry, add a splash of water to create a bit of sauce.
5
Quarter the tomatoes and gently fold them into the sausage and bacon mixture. Let it simmer for another 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
6
Once the potatoes are cooked, drain them well and mash them until smooth, using butter or milk if desired for creaminess.
7
Transfer the sausage and bacon mixture into a large casserole or oven dish, spreading it out evenly.
8
Spoon the mashed potatoes over the top of the meat mixture, spreading it out to cover completely, similar to a shepherd's pie.
9
Place the dish in a preheated oven at 200°C (about 400°F) and bake for 25-30 minutes until the top is golden and crispy.
10
Remove from the oven, sprinkle the grated cheddar cheese on top, and return to the oven for an additional 10 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
11
Serve hot, either on its own or accompanied by your choice of vegetables.
